Lavender Oil for Pain Management: Hype or Real Help?
Lavender oil shows modest but growing evidence as a complementary pain management tool, particularly for procedural, postoperative, and musculoskeletal pain, but it should not replace standard medical analgesics for moderate-to-severe conditions. Clinical trials and systematic reviews suggest that, when used via inhalation or topical application, lavender can reduce self-reported pain scores and anxiety in some settings, though effect sizes are typically small and study quality varies.
What Science Says About Lavender and Pain
A 2025 systematic review of 15 randomized trials on adults found that inhaled lavender aromatherapy significantly reduced postoperative pain scores at 5-60 minutes after intervention, even though evidence on reduced analgesic use remained inconclusive. These studies were conducted mostly in Iran and the United States, included patients undergoing cardiac or abdominal surgery, and used standardized pain scales such as the Visual Analogue Scale (VAS), with many reporting a 15-30% reduction in acute pain intensity versus control groups.
In a 2025 double-blind trial comparing lavender oil to piroxicam gel for knee osteoarthritis pain, researchers randomized 90 patients into three arms: lavender oil, piroxicam gel (PG), and no-treatment control. After one month, both the lavender and PG groups showed significant reductions in VAS pain scores (from about 5.4 to roughly 3.0-3.6), while the control group changed little, suggesting that lavender oil can be as effective as this topical NSAID for short-term OA symptom relief.
A 2024 single-blind randomized study on intramuscular injections found that applying lavender oil to the injection site lowered reported injection pain and improved comfort, blood pressure, pulse, and respiratory rate versus a control group. On average, pain scores in the lavender group were about 1.5-2 points lower on a 0-10 numeric rating scale, reinforcing the idea that lavender may buffer acute procedure-related pain and associated physiological stress.
How Lavender Might Work for Pain
Preclinical and mechanistic work suggests that lavender's main volatile compounds-linalool and linalyl acetate-interact with the central nervous system to produce mild anxiolytic, sedative, and anti-inflammatory effects. These compounds may modulate neurotransmitter systems such as GABA and influence transient receptor potential (TRP) channels involved in thermal and mechanical pain signaling, which together could blunt pain perception and stress responses.
When inhaled, lavender aromatherapy appears to downregulate sympathetic nervous system activity, which may explain observed reductions in blood pressure, heart rate, and respiratory rate during painful procedures. In topical use, the oil may exert local anti-inflammatory and mild analgesic effects via skin absorption and interaction with peripheral nociceptive pathways, though penetration of key components through the skin is limited without carriers.
Key Clinical Applications and Evidence Strength
- Postoperative pain: Inhaled lavender reduces short-term pain scores in adults after cardiac and abdominal surgery, but current evidence is rated as low-to-moderate certainty due to small sample sizes and methodological heterogeneity.
- Knee osteoarthritis: Lavender oil applied topically for one month lowers VAS pain and functional scores to a degree similar to piroxicam gel, though benefits plateau after four weeks in some trials.
- Procedural pain: Lavender applied before needle-related procedures or injections reduces both pain and anxiety, with some studies showing up to 30% lower pain ratings versus baseline.
- Chronic pain syndromes: Systematic reviews note signals of benefit in conditions such as neuropathic pain, fibromyalgia, and cancer-related pain, but high-quality trials are still sparse and often underpowered.

Practical Use: How to Apply Lavender for Pain
For inhalation, most clinical protocols use 2-3 drops of lavender essential oil on a cotton ball, cloth, or inhaler strip, with patients taking slow, deep breaths for 5-10 minutes before or during the painful stimulus. Healthcare settings often standardize this to 5-minute sessions repeated at fixed intervals, which has been shown to reduce acute pain perception and anxiety in surgical and procedural contexts.
For topical use on musculoskeletal pain such as knee osteoarthritis flare-ups, trials typically dilute lavender oil in a neutral carrier (for example, 3-5% concentration in almond or jojoba oil) and apply 1-2 mL to the affected joint two to three times daily for 4-8 weeks. A 2025 protocol used 3% lavender in a gel vehicle, massaged gently into the knee for 5 minutes twice daily, and reported minimal skin irritation and good tolerability overall.
- Choose a high-quality, therapeutic-grade lavender essential oil labeled Lavandula angustifolia from a reputable supplier.
- Dilute for skin application (usually 1-5% in carrier oil) to avoid dermatitis or photosensitivity.
- Start with short inhalation sessions (5 minutes) and track changes in pain and anxiety using a simple 0-10 scale.
- Avoid contact with eyes, mucous membranes, and broken skin; do not apply undiluted "neat" oil over large areas.
- Inform your clinician if you are using lavender regularly, especially if on anticoagulants, sedatives, or anticonvulsants, as pharmacokinetic interactions are plausible though not well documented.
Advantages and Limitations of Lavender Techniques
One major advantage of lavender in pain-relief strategies is its relatively favorable safety profile in controlled settings, with few serious adverse events reported in randomized trials. Patients often cite subjective improvements in relaxation, sleep quality, and mood, which may indirectly reduce pain perception by lowering stress-induced muscle tension and central sensitization.
However, effect sizes are generally modest compared with standard analgesics, and benefits may depend heavily on context, baseline anxiety levels, and individual expectations. Current evidence is strongest for short-term, mild-to-moderate pain (e.g., postoperative discomfort, osteoarthritis, procedural pain), while data for severe nociceptive or neuropathic pain remain preliminary and insufficient to support monotherapy.
When to Avoid or Use Caution With Lavender
People with a history of lavender-induced contact dermatitis or allergy should avoid topical use and consider patch testing before wider application. Essential oils can also photosensitize skin in some individuals, so using lavender-containing products on sun-exposed areas should be approached cautiously, especially if combined with other photosensitizing agents.
Lavender products are generally not recommended as the sole treatment for acute, severe pain, such as renal colic, post-traumatic fractures, or acute vascular events, where guideline-concordant analgesia is essential. In such cases, clinicians may consider lavender as an adjunct for anxiety and mild discomfort, but only after standard pharmacologic pain control is in place.

Is lavender oil effective for all types of pain?
Lavender oil appears most effective for mild-to-moderate, acute or sub-acute pain such as postoperative discomfort, procedural pain, and knee osteoarthritis symptoms, where randomized trials show small but significant reductions in pain scores. For severe nociceptive or complex neuropathic pain, evidence is limited and too weak to recommend lavender as a primary treatment; it may be used as a complementary therapy under medical supervision.
How quickly does lavender oil work for pain relief?
In controlled trials, inhaled lavender aromatherapy can reduce procedure-related pain within 5-30 minutes, with peak effects often seen around the 30-minute mark. For topical applications such as knee osteoarthritis gel, measurable improvements typically appear over 1-4 weeks of daily use, with many studies reporting stabilization of benefits after one month rather than progressive improvement.
Is there a risk of becoming dependent on lavender for pain?
There is no evidence that lavender essential oil causes physical dependence or withdrawal, as it does not act on opioid or classical addiction-related pathways. However, psychological reliance on any complementary therapy can occur if patients delay or avoid evidence-based medical care; lavender should be framed as a supportive, not substitutive, component of a broader pain-management plan.
Can lavender replace prescription pain medication?
Lavender oil should not replace guideline-recommended prescription analgesics for moderate-to-severe pain, such as NSAIDs, opioids, or neuropathic pain agents. Clinical trial data support its role as an adjunct treatment that may modestly reduce pain scores and anxiety, allowing for potential dose reduction or improved comfort in some patients, but not as a standalone alternative to standard drug regimens.
Which form of lavender is best: inhalation or topical?
For procedural pain and acute anxiety, inhalation is often preferred because it acts quickly on the central nervous system and does not require skin contact. For localized musculoskeletal pain such as osteoarthritis or muscle strain, topical application (gel or diluted oil) allows targeted delivery to the affected area, with clinical trials showing that both routes can produce comparable, albeit modest, pain-relief benefits when used correctly.
